## FuelScope Monthly Report — Release Steps

1. Freeze ingestion for the Harrowgate depot fleet at 02:00.
2. Run the aggregation job; confirm row counts match the dispatch ledger.
3. Export the fuel-usage report bundle.
4. Sign the bundle before handing it to support distribution. Unsigned bundles will be rejected by the portal.

Use the current release signing key, shown directly below.

release key, taduf-yajef: bky13_uGiieNoy5KKUY

From outgoing to incoming director. Key open item: the hedging decision on Dareth-krona exposure tied to the Vellis Instruments contract. Board approved a partial hedge last quarter; execution paused pending renegotiated delivery terms. Sales leads should quote in our base currency until the hedge is placed — no exceptions. Counterparty shortlist and pricing grids are in the treasury folder. Review before the next rate committee meeting. The confidential note on the underlying business plan sits directly below this line.

board note of tawip-fajop: Lamwynix Holdings is in early talks to buy Tammirax Works for about $473.8 million. The Istax launch date is November 23, and nothing goes to the press before then. Legal wants the Aldielek Partners term sheet countersigned before May 19.

Ticket: Bounce processor drops custom headers before plugin hooks fire

Severity: Medium. The Gullwhistle bounce processor strips non-standard headers during normalization, which means external plugins relying on vendor diagnostic headers receive a sanitized message and can't classify soft versus hard bounces correctly. Plugin authors should treat header access as unreliable until the fix ships; we'll expose a raw-headers field in the hook payload instead. Reproduction steps are attached, and the affected build is identified by the token below.

build token for fajop-kageg: htk14_a2d40227103e0f